如何使用PHP源码自动采集网站内容?

分类:技术教程 - 时间:2024-06-23 - 浏览:

使用PHP源码自动采集网站内容是一种常见的网络爬虫技术,可以帮助用户自动抓取网站上的数据并进行处理和分析。以下是如何使用PHP源码自动采集网站内容的详细分析说明:

1. 确定抓取的目标网站 如何使用PHP源码自动采集网站内容?

在开始之前,首先需要确定想要抓取内容的目标网站。确保目标网站的使用符合法律法规,且尽量避免侵犯他人的版权。

2. 分析目标网站的页面结构

了解目标网站的页面结构对于编写抓取程序非常重要。通过查看目标网站的源代码、分析网页结构以及元素定位,可以更好地编写抓取规则。

3. 使用PHP编写抓取程序

编写PHP程序来实现网站内容的自动抓取。可以使用PHP中的相关库和工具,例如cURL、Simple HTML DOM等来发送HTTP请求、解析HTML内容等。

4. 发送HTTP请求获取页面内容

在PHP中使用cURL或其他库发送HTTP请求,获取目标网站的页面内容。确保设置合适的请求头信息,避免被目标网站的反爬虫机制检测。

5. 解析HTML内容

通过解析HTML内容,提取出需要的数据。可以使用PHP的DOMDocument类或Simple HTML DOM等工具来解析HTML文档,定位所需的数据元素。

6. 处理抓取到的数据

对抓取到的数据进行清洗、整理和存储。可以将数据保存到数据库中、生成特定格式的文件或者直接展示在网页上。

7. 设置适当的抓取频率

在编写抓取程序时,需要考虑设置合适的抓取频率,避免对目标网站产生过大的访问压力。可以在程序中设置合适的延时等待,避免被目标网站屏蔽或封禁。

8. 处理异常情况

在抓取过程中可能会出现各种异常情况,如网络连接失败、页面结构变化等。需要在程序中设置相应的异常处理机制,保证程序的稳定性和健壮性。

9. 遵守法律规定

在进行网站内容自动抓取时,务必遵守相关法律法规,尊重网站所有者的权益,避免触犯法律或侵犯他人的合法权益。

使用PHP源码自动采集网站内容可以帮助用户快速获取目标网站的数据,但在实践过程中需要注意合法性、合规性及程序的稳定性等方面的问题,以确保抓取行为的合理性和有效性。

相关标签: 如何使用PHP源码自动采集网站内容

本文地址:https://www.mianfeishoulu.com/article/14604.html

发表评论
相关内容相关内容
如何使用PHP源码自动采集网站内容?

使用PHP源码自动采集网站内容是一种常见的网络爬虫技术,可以帮助用户自动抓取网站上的数据并进行处理和分析,以下是如何使用PHP源码自动采集网站内容的详细分析说明,1.确定抓取的目标网站在开始之前,首先需要确定想要抓取内容的目标网站,确保目标网站的使用符合法律法规,且尽量避免侵犯他人的版权,2.分析目标网站的页面结构了解目标网站的页面结...。

随机推荐随机推荐
广州尚艺美发学校-专注美发美容纹绣技术培训-技师培训品牌

广州尚艺美发学校致力于提供时尚烫染发型和美容纹绣培训服务,多年来吸取行业内各种教学经验,理论结合实践为学员进行指导,为优异学员提供就业实习机会。咨询电话400-601-6869。

泡沫消防车_水罐消防车-湖北江南专用特种汽车有限公司

湖北江南专用特种汽车有限公司主要生产森林消防车、水罐消防车、泡沫消防车等。公司以创优服务,打造用户满意产品,树国内知名品牌为企业方针,为广大用户提供质量优良的消防车产品和细心周到的服务。

比特宠物吧 宠物资讯 句子 祝福语大全

比特宠物网是一个专注于分享宠物养护的网站,分享的内容主题有宠物喂养与训练,钓鱼与饲养,优美句子等。

合肥食堂承包-合肥快餐配送-合肥饭堂承包-合肥悦享餐饮

合肥悦享餐饮有限公司专业提供合肥食堂承包,合肥快餐配送,合肥饭堂承包对外管理服务,承接学校,工厂等企事业单位员工食堂承包,快餐配送覆盖合肥.联系电话:李经理,18096615555,欢迎来电咨询!